Role Overview
The Investor Relations Analyst will support the development and communication of Endeavour’s strategy, to the investment and sell-side community. This role combines financial analysis, strategic communication, and investor engagement, with direct exposure to senior management. The successful candidate will play a key role in shaping the Company’s strategy and its equity story.

Key Responsibilities

External Communications & Reporting

  • Support the development and refinement of a clear and consistent equity story aligned with Endeavour’s strategy.
  • Translate operational and financial performance into compelling, market-relevant narratives for investors and analysts
  • Draft and coordinate the distribution of press releases, investor presentations, and quarterly reporting materials
  • Support preparation of regulatory disclosures (RNS, SEDAR+, etc.), ensuring accuracy and consistency, with a focus on clear communication of performance and strategic priorities

Investor & Analyst Engagement

  • Build and maintain relationships with 18 equity research analysts and support consensus tracking, model analysis, and rating recommendations
  • Analyse sell-side models and market expectations, identifying and understanding key variances
  • Engage with credit analysts, rating agencies, and fixed income investors to support a robust credit narrative
  • Track shareholder register movements, trading activity, and investor feedback to support investor targeting and engagement strategy
  • Respond to investor and analyst inquiries in a detailed, accurate and timely manner
  • Monitor investor feedback, analyst commentary, and market sentiment to refine strategy and market positioning

Financial Analysis & Valuation

  • Build and maintain detailed financial models and benchmarking for Endeavour and its peers
  • Perform valuation analysis, peer benchmarking, and relative positioning assessments
  • Translate financial analysis into clear insights to support strategic positioning and decision making.

Marketing

  • Plan and support investor engagement activities including results calls, investor days, roadshows, conferences, and site visits
  • Prepare briefing materials and strategic messaging for senior management
  • Support the development and execution of the Company’s retail investor engagement programme
  • Assist in managing digital communications including website, social media, and Bloomberg

Internal Collaboration

  • Work closely with senior management, including the CFO and executive leadership
  • Liaise with finance, operations, technical teams, and ESG functions to gather accurate and timely information to support strategic position and investor communications
